Part 1. How to Download Songs from Spotify onto Computer
From what we mentioned above, we all know that Spotify offers its own software to discover and play Spotify playlists for all users. But when it comes to downloading songs from Spotify, it's important to note that Spotify offline feature is available for its premium subscribers. (Free Spotify users can only allow to listen to songs with ads online.) Besides, there is no 'Download' button on Spotify Web Player.
If you are subscribing to Spotify Premium plan for Individual or Family and using the Spotify app on your Mac or Windows computer, you can refer to the following tutorial to download Spotify songs onto computer.
Step 1. Launch the Spotify desktop app on your computer and log to the unique account. You can also create a new one and start the Spotify free trial, with which you can get a 3-month Spotify Premium for free.
Step 2. Find the Spotify music that you'd like to download offline and then navigate to the item. You can see there is a 'Download' button, please switch it on. Now, Spotify music will be downloaded as offline cache files automatically.
Step 3. Turn the 'Offline Mode' on in the File/Apple Menu. Now the download process finishes and you can play Spotify tracks on devices without WiFi connection.

Part 2. How to Download Music from Spotify on Android / iPhone
The instruction of downloading music from Spotify on mobile devices is similar to downloading songs from Spotify onto computer. Here we just take Android as an example to give the simple guide to show you how to do this. As for the complete steps, you can visit this source page: How to Sync Spotify Music to Android Devices.
Step 1. Open the 'Google Play Store' app on your Android phone and search the 'Spotify' in the search box.
Step 2. Once the 'Spotify pops up in the list, please click the 'Install' button to download the Spotify app on your Android device.
Step 3. Open it to find music, album and playlist, and then hit on the 'Download' switch in the center of the screen. You can find and play Spotify downloads in the 'Your Library' option.
Part 3. How to Download Spotify Playlist to MP3
With the Spotify Premium subscription, you can easily download Spotify songs for offline listening. But the downloaded Spotify tracks are encoded in Ogg Vorbis format, which can only be played in the Spotify app.
Is there a way to download Spotify playlist to MP3 so that you can transfer Spotify MP3 tracks to popular devices, like MP3 players that don't support the Spotify app?
